Every year, thousands of people become victims of holiday scams. The Better Business Bureau recently released the top scams to be on guard against in the 2021 holiday season, including:
•Illegitimate Websites- where criminals online set up fraudulent websites designed to collect personal information and direct payments.
•Package Delivery Scams- scammers will often send text messages that look like they’re from a legitimate mail or package courier, like FedEx, and include a fake tracking link.
•Fake Charities- hackers will often rush people into making a donation at year-end or trick them by thanking them for a donation they never paid for and then asking for payment.
Hank Schless, senior manager of security solutions at Lookout, gave a few tips on how to stay safe online.
The first is to exercise caution when sharing personal information: Be especially wary of communication (emails, texts, and phone calls) asking you to update your password or account information. Look up the company’s phone number on your own and call the company directly.
Avoid paying for items with prepaid gift cards: In these scams, a merchant may ask you to send them a gift card number and PIN. Instead of using that gift card for your payment, the scammer will steal the funds, and you’ll never receive your item. Instead, use a credit card when shopping online and check your statement regularly. If you see a suspicious transaction, contact your credit card company to dispute the charge.
Stop before you click: If you are not confident that a message is from a legitimate source, avoid clicking on links or attachments in emails, on websites, or on social media.
